Joss Whedon Reportedly Harassed Gal Gadot During Filming of Justice League Reshoots


Credit: Warner Bros. Pictures

We've all heard stories over the last couple of months about Joss Whedon's peculiar on-set behavior during Justice League's filming but for the most part, Ray Fisher has been the only actor so far who has come out to expose the director and his "abusive" and "unprofessional" ways. Apparently, he isn't the only person who got a taste of Whedon's ill-treatment of stars.


A new feature from The Hollywood Reporter (via ScreenRant) claims that even actress Gal Gadot was once on the receiving end of Whedon's on-set abuse and according to them, the Wonder Woman actress had a heated clash with the Avengers director.

Their differences between the two reportedly could not be settled which even got to a point where Whedon allegedly harassed Gadot and threatened her career if she doesn't comply with any of his filming demands. The report also states that the actress wasn't happy with the direction her character was going which was the root of their misunderstanding.

As of writing, Gadot has yet to respond to the claims but she has previously openly voiced her support for Justice League co-star Ray Fisher amid his tension-filled issues not only with Whedon but with DC Films President Walter Hamada and former DC executive and renowned comic book writer Geoff Johns.


The allegations have yet to be proven but it's worth noting that more actors who have previously worked with Joss have come out to also expose the director. Just recently, Buffy the Vampire Slayer and Angel actress Charisma Carpenter have joined the #IStandWithRayFisher movement and accused Whedon of being abusive on the set of the iconic TV series.
